Senior Laboratory Technician
Ellaway Blues Consulting is seeking a Senior Laboratory Technician for a rapidly growing advanced manufacturing business in Dallas, Texas. The role involves supporting the development and optimization of advanced manufacturing processes through hands-on laboratory work and collaboration with engineers and scientists.
Responsibilities
Perform advanced and routine analyses using a range of techniques including ICP-OES, LECO CS/ONH, optical and electron microscopy, metallographic sample preparation, XRD, XRF, thermal analysis, and magnetometry, ensuring the accuracy and reliability of all results
Prepare and digest samples using wet chemistry methods, including acid digestion and fusion techniques
Conduct metallographic preparation, including cutting, mounting, and polishing samples for microscopy and materials evaluation
Troubleshoot analytical instruments, perform maintenance, and ensure consistent calibration and performance
Document, interpret, and communicate analytical results, contributing to technical reports, development programs, and standard work instructions
Mentor and support junior technicians, promoting high-quality experimental execution and adherence to safety and operational standards
Maintain a clean, organized, and compliant laboratory environment with strict attention to safety protocols and chemical handling requirements
Qualification
Required
Associate's degree in Chemistry or a related field
5+ years of experience working in a wet chemistry or analytical laboratory environment
Solid foundation in sample preparation, instrument operation, and data integrity
Disciplined approach to laboratory safety and documentation
Experience with one or more advanced analytical techniques—such as ICP-OES, LECO CS/ONH, XRD, or electron microscopy
